Kill Fleas for Good

If you’ve ever dealt a bad case of fleas in your home, you know it can be one of the worst nightmares imaginable. Don’t worry, because after a lot of research, I’ve come up with a guide to how to get rid of fleas that’s very effective. You have to keep in mind, however, that you need to keep to this plan, work on it every day, and don’t let up.

The first thing to do is treat your pet for fleas. Most vets will prescribe Frontline to treat your pet for fleas. Frontline is available for dogs and cats, and comes in small, single-dose vials. Spread the hair near the shoulders and apply to the skin. Your pet will be protected for a month by using Frontline. A simple medicated flea collar can also be helpful, although it’s best not to rely on that alone.

Step number two is to get rid of the fleas in your home. As much as you can, wash everything with hot water and laundry detergent. Vacuuming your carpets is the next step. Continue to vacuum regularly as much as you can. Vacuuming is one of the best, not to mention almost free and non-toxic, methods for getting rid of fleas.

Step three is to repeat this process. If your pet stops scratching, don’t stop treating them. Don’t stop vacuuming and otherwise treating your home. A flea bomb can also be used to treat problem areas, especially where you pet sleeps. The most important thing is to keep at it. You might think you’re rid of the fleas, only to find that you’ve been re-infested because you didn’t stick with it.

Really bad flea infestations can be a nightmare. Keep at it, be diligent, and don’t give up. Best of luck to you, and go kill those fleas!
